PD1011E: A Game-Changer for Mine Grouting Applications

Grouting equipment: PD1011E Electric High Shear Colloidal Grout Plant

High shear grout mixers like the PD1011E create a stable, homogeneous grout mix with optimal aggregate suspension. This is critical in underground construction applications, found in mines, where grout strength and reliability are essential for safety and long-term stability. The Importance of Reliable Grouting Equipment in Mines

Mining operations often require large volumes of grout for applications such as tunnel support, shaft sealing, and ground stabilization. Penndrill’s grout plants and piston grout pumps offer solutions tailored to these needs. Our equipment is designed for, continuous operation, ensuring durable and consistent performance in demanding conditions.

Why Electric-Powered Equipment is Gaining Popularity

One of the key discussions at our booth was the growing demand for electric-powered equipment in mining operations. With sustainability and efficiency becoming major concerns, the PD1011E stood out as an environmentally friendly alternative to traditional diesel-powered mixers. The zero emission, lower operating costs, and quiet operation make it a smart choice for underground and confined-space applications.
